Analysis

Australia recorded 0.1157 for rural residents, as a share of public paid employees, by industry in 2015.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 4.4% on the previous year and up 5.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, rural residents, as a share of public paid employees, by industry in Australia peaked at 0.1211 in 2014 and was at its lowest, 0.0837, in 2010.

That places Australia 17th out of 25 countries with data for 2015,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 15 years of available data.
